The Best Fire Tablet Deals

The Fire HD 10 is Amazon’s best tablet for most people. The current model dates from 2023, but the Octa Core processor is plenty fast enough for consuming Amazon Prime content, which is really the primary reason to buy a Fire tablet. The full HD (1080p) screen won't win any awards, but it's good enough for streaming movies. Fire tablets can do double duty as an Echo speaker, too. Turn on Show Mode (swipe down on the notification overlay and check the Show Mode box) and you can query Alexa to your heart's content. There are 32 GB and 64 GB models, with a microSD slot on both so you can add up to 1 TB of storage if you need more space. Whichever you choose, spend the $15 more for the version without “special offers," which is what we've linked to here. —Scott Gilbertson

Best Wi-Fi Router Deal

Looking for the best mesh Wi-Fi system? Look no further. The Wi-Fi 7 Netgear Orbi 770 Series is my current pick for most households. This tri-band mesh (2.4-, 5-, and 6-GHz) is simple to set up and use, delivers stable and speedy internet connectivity, and boasts expansive coverage. The stylish tower design is fairly unobtrusive, while the internal antennas ensure every corner of your home can get online. You also get the key benefits of Wi-Fi 7, including MLO (Multi-Link Operation) to enable Wi-Fi 7 devices to connect on multiple bands simultaneously. Basic security is built in, but you do have to subscribe for enhanced security and parental controls, if you want them. —Simon Hill
